Touring cycling around Brémoy navigates a landscape characterized by undulating terrain and significant elevation changes, offering varied challenges for cyclists. The region features a mix of rural roads and paths, with some routes incorporating former railway embankments that provide flatter sections. This area presents a diverse environment for touring cyclists, from challenging climbs to more gentle stretches, reflecting the picturesque "Swiss Normandy" character.

Amazing clock tower. According to the info sign the 'twin towers' are from the 12th C and the Belfry was added at the end of the 15th C. So a very historic spot. The small square in front of the tower is peaceful and hassle-free Use one of the many clean public benches as a base to enjoy your picnic. Afterwards go to the small cafe on the corner, order and pay for your coffee and they will bring it out to your table (a slight upgrade from the bench!). I discreetly ate a clafoutis de cerise with the coffee, and no-one objected.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many touring cycling routes are available in Brémoy?

There are over 50 touring cycling routes available around Brémoy, offering a diverse range of experiences for cyclists of all levels.

Are there easy touring cycling routes in Brémoy?

Yes, Brémoy offers a few easy touring cycling routes. These often incorporate sections of former railway embankments, providing flatter terrain suitable for a more relaxed ride.

What are some challenging touring cycling routes in Brémoy?

For a more challenging ride, consider the Former Railway Embankment – The Clock Tower loop from Le Mesnil-Auzouf. This difficult 46.4-mile (74.6 km) route features significant elevation gain, combining converted railway paths with demanding ascents.

Are there circular touring cycling routes in Brémoy?

Many of the touring cycling routes in Brémoy are designed as loops, allowing you to start and finish at the same point. Examples include the Caumont loop from La Martinière and the Saint-Amand Church – Torigny-sur-Vire Castle loop from Saint-Ouen-des-Besaces.

What can I see along the touring cycling routes in Brémoy?

The routes often pass through rural landscapes with historical points of interest. Notable attractions in the wider area include Mount Pinçon, the impressive Souleuvre Viaduct, and the ancient Plumaudière Megaliths.

What is the best season for touring cycling in Brémoy?

The best season for touring cycling in Brémoy is generally from spring to early autumn (April to October). During these months, the weather is typically mild and pleasant, making for enjoyable rides through the countryside.

Are there family-friendly touring cycling routes in Brémoy?

While many routes involve rolling hills, some sections, particularly those on converted railway paths, offer gentler gradients suitable for families. Look for routes described as 'easy' or 'moderate' for more family-friendly options.

What do other touring cyclists enjoy the most about touring cycling in Brémoy?

The touring cycling routes in Brémoy are highly rated by the komoot community, with an average score of 4.6 stars from over 20 reviews. Cyclists often praise the diverse terrain, from challenging climbs to scenic rural roads and the unique experience of riding on former railway lines.

Are there any routes that include a picnic stop?

Yes, the Picnic stop loop from Jurques is a 26.9-mile (43.3 km) difficult route specifically designed with a picnic opportunity in mind, allowing you to enjoy the scenic surroundings.

Can I find long-distance touring cycling routes around Brémoy?

Yes, some routes offer a significant distance for long-distance touring. The Former Railway Embankment – The Clock Tower loop from Le Mesnil-Auzouf, for example, covers 46.4 miles (74.6 km), providing a substantial ride.

Are there routes that pass through historical sites?

Absolutely. The Saint-Amand Church – Torigny-sur-Vire Castle loop from Saint-Ouen-des-Besaces is a moderate 17.3-mile (27.9 km) trail that leads through rural landscapes and past historical points of interest, including the mentioned church and castle.

What kind of terrain can I expect on touring cycling routes in Brémoy?

The terrain around Brémoy is characterized by rolling hills and significant elevation changes. You'll encounter a mix of rural roads, quiet country lanes, and sections of converted railway paths that offer flatter, smoother riding surfaces.
